Stag Do In Chiang Rai

Featured Replies

Hi, heading up to chiang rai with maybe 6-10 people. Was wondering if there are any recommendations for guesthouses which are relatively cheap and not strict on noise. Also is there much to do during the day have been to pattaya noi before but is there anything like go-karting / crazy golf etc. Haven't found much on the internet. Cheers for any recommendations

As with Guest Houses and hotels anywhere, too much noise is always a problem.

Maybe stay somewhere on or near Jed Yhod Road where the expat bars are located. You will just have to check the area yorself. many guest houses there.

Jan Som guesthouse is near Jed Yhod and inexpensive (about 350) (not real noise friendly)

LEK House is also nice and has a pool, bar, and restaurant on premisis. About a 10 minute walk from the clock tower (about 400-500). (Accomodating to guests, but not to extreme rowdyness)

PS Blue Elephant Guest house is also friendly and has a bar on premisis. (350 +). Is north of the center of town, should rent either a bike or motorscooter.

I understand Frisby Golf, Rock Climbing and Zip lines will be open begining of October.

Elephant Trecking, Hot Springs, Waterfalls, Black Temple, White Temple, Off Road Motorcycling, Golf driving ranges and a couple 9 hole fun courses in town.

Trecking to Aka Hill and other Hill Tribes. Nite Dicso's and Coyotee dancing Clubs.

Have fun. Lots to do if you seek it out.

suggestions of two decent places that may fit your expectations.

Lek House friendly family run with pool and bar. Not expensive and 10 minutes to city center and action. Very accomodating to guests

http://lekguesthouse.com/

Pimanninn. Nice amenaties hotel, not expensive, but about 1 1/2 kilometers to city center. Pool, Sauna, and Fitness

http://www.pimanninn.com/

Diamond Park is also nice, but a bit more expensive. There are two Diamond Park hotels, newer and an older one close to city center.

Diamond Park Inn and Diamond Park Inn Resort. I do not think either of these are less tan 1,000 a night.
